问答1 问答5 问答50 问答500 问答1000
网友互助专业问答平台

有关VB做的数据库连接的程序

提问网友 发布时间:2025-01-21 03:52
声明:本网页内容为用户发布,旨在传播知识,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。
E-MAIL:1656858193@qq.com
1个回答
热心网友 回答时间:2025-01-21 03:55
在Visual Basic中,通过引用Microsoft ActiveX Data Objects 2.0 Library来实现数据库连接。下面是一个简单的例子,展示如何连接到一个数据库文件并查询数据。

首先,我们需要在工程中引用相应的库。这可以通过在“工程”菜单中选择“引用”,然后勾选“Microsoft ActiveX Data Objects 2.0 Library”来实现。

接下来,定义一些变量用于连接和记录集操作:

Dim Cn As New ADODB.Connection

Dim Re As New ADODB.Recordset

Dim SqlStr As String

Dim ConnStr As String

在窗体加载时,可以通过以下方式打开数据库文件:

Private Sub Form_Load()

Dim Cn As New ADODB.Connection

Dim Re As New ADODB.Recordset

Dim SqlStr As String

Dim ConnStr As String

Set Cn = New ADODB.Connection

Set Re = New ADODB.Recordset

Cn.Open "Provider=Microsoft.jet.OLEDb.3.51;Data Source=e:\db\01.mdb"

Re.CursorLocation = adUseClient

SqlStr = "select * from titles "

Re.Open SqlStr, Cn, adOpenStatic, adLockReadOnly

这里使用了Provider=Microsoft.jet.OLEDb.3.51来指定数据提供者,并指定了数据库文件的位置。

设置Re的CursorLocation属性为adUseClient,表示将记录集中的数据缓存在客户端。

通过执行SQL语句“select * from titles ”,查询titles表中的所有记录,并将结果集存储在Re中。

最后,使用adOpenStatic和adLockReadOnly打开记录集,这样可以确保查询结果不会被修改。

通过这种方式,查询到的内容可以在网格控件中显示,方便用户查看和操作。

本文如未解决您的问题请添加抖音号:51dongshi(抖音搜索懂视),直接咨询即可。

VB中按学号查询成绩 怎样用SQL语句编码 调直机怎么样才能调直 调直机调直步骤介绍 我的支付宝只有芝麻积分,648分。但是目前还是不能开通蚂蚁花呗之类的... 孕妇喝过期酸奶会怎样 孕妇喝了过期的酸奶会怎样 孕妇吃了过期老酸奶对胎儿的危害 形容祖国未来教育发展道路平坦的成语 暖气系统如何打压 微信APP怎么关闭自动下载图片功能 关闭方法介绍 淘宝浏览器保存的密码在哪里 小步在家早‎教必要学吗?想知道的详细一些 有什么透气性好的网鞋可以购买? 有哪些透气性好又舒适的网鞋推荐? 哪些品牌的网鞋透气性好穿着舒服? 有什么穿着舒适又透气的网鞋值得入手? 有哪些透气性不错的网鞋可以入手? 有什么透气又舒适的网鞋可以入手? 有哪些透气性比较好的网鞋值得购买? 北京领尚装饰工程设计有限公司怎么样? 北京凡步天司装饰设计有限公司公司简介 抒写亲情的古诗句 天的字母如何拼读 天字的韵母是哪个 ian为什么不是一个整体认读音节 熄灭火焰山的挑战!360水冷比240水冷究竟强多少?——超频三 凌镜360一 ... 山东河道护坡石一方多少钱 郑州加工玄武岩矿石多少钱一吨 经度和纬度含义是什么 经度和纬度怎么看如何区分 医保门槛费是每年都有吗 博士52岁了还可以考吗 公务员52岁还能提拔吗 Excel2010中上下移动单元格时为何无法移动? excel表格上下左右移动不了下一格怎么办 重庆渝北可以野外烧烤的地方有哪些? 重庆市彩云湖湿地公园可以烧烤吗? 揭幕的近义词 某电冰箱厂计划生产200台电冰箱,实际超额完成二十五分之四,实际生产多... ...已知运进的电冰箱比电视机少76台电冰箱有多少台? 先科看戏机第一次充电得多久
Top